Additional information

Conclusion on classification

No aquatic toxicity data are available for [3-(triethoxysilyl)propyl]urea (CAS 23779-32-0) Data were optained from a structural related substance. The registered substance, [3-(triethoxysilyl)propyl]urea (CAS 23779-32-0) contain an ureidopropyl silane group with a ethoxy moiety, respectively. The read across substance ureidopropyltrialkoxysilane, mixed methoxy and ethoxy esters (CAS 116912-64-2) is a multi-constituent substance, with the submission substance being one of the constituents. According to Directive 67/548/EEC and Regulation (EC) No 1272/2008 classification criteria, no classification is required.Short-term toxicity data available on the read across substance indicate no toxic effects, all EC/LC50are in excess of 100 mg/l. The registered substance is readily biodegradable according to OECD criteria.
